Chainアプリ

チェーンアプリケーションは、中央集権型サーバーではなくブロックチェーンネットワーク上で直接動作するソフトウェアプログラムです。スマートコントラクトを利用してビジネスロジックを実行し、すべての取引や操作を分散型台帳に記録することで、分散性、透明性、不変性といった特性を実現します。分散型アプリケーション(DApps)の中核を成すチェーンアプリケーションは、単一の主体による管理に依存する従来の中央集権型アプリケーションの制約を打ち破ります。
Chainアプリ

チェーンアプリケーションは、ブロックチェーン技術を基盤とし、中央サーバーではなくブロックチェーンネットワーク上で直接稼働するソフトウェアです。分散型アプリケーション(DApps)の中心的存在として、スマートコントラクトによってビジネスロジックを自動実行し、すべての取引や操作を分散型台帳に記録することで、透明性・不変性・トラストレスを実現します。このモデルは、単一主体による管理という従来の中央集権型アプリケーションの限界を打破し、金融サービスやゲーム、ソーシャルメディアなど多様な分野に革新をもたらします。

動作メカニズム:チェーンアプリケーションの仕組み

チェーンアプリケーションは、ブロックチェーンの基盤インフラ上で動作し、主にスマートコントラクトを用いてビジネスロジックを実装します。ユーザーがチェーンアプリケーションを利用する際、すべての操作はトランザクションとしてまとめられ、ブロックチェーンネットワークのコンセンサスメカニズムで検証・承認されます。このプロセスにより、アプリケーションの状態変更はネットワーク参加者の合意によって確定します。

チェーンアプリケーションの一般的なワークフローは以下の通りです。

  1. 開発者がスマートコントラクトとしてアプリケーションロジックを実装
  2. コントラクトを対象のブロックチェーンネットワークにデプロイし、固有のアドレスを付与
  3. ユーザーがブロックチェーンウォレットやインターフェースを通じてコントラクトとやり取り
  4. ユーザー操作がブロックチェーントランザクションとして提出
  5. ネットワークノードがトランザクションを検証し、コントラクトロジックを実行
  6. コントラクトの状態が更新され、ブロックチェーン上に恒久的に記録

従来のアプリケーションと異なり、チェーンアプリケーションのバックエンドロジックは誰でも確認でき、一度デプロイされると基本的に変更できず、中央サーバーに依存しません。

チェーンアプリケーションの主な特徴

チェーンアプリケーションが従来の中央集権型アプリケーションと異なる主な特徴は以下の通りです。

  1. 分散性:
  • 中央サーバーや管理主体が不要
  • アプリケーションの状態はネットワーク全体で維持
  • 単一障害点や中央集権的コントロールのリスクを低減
  1. 透明性:
  • すべてのコードとトランザクションが公開
  • アプリケーションロジックや状態変化は誰でも監査可能
  • 信頼性と説明責任の強化
  1. 不変性:
  • トランザクションが確定すると改ざんや取り消しが困難
  • 履歴がブロックチェーン上に永久保存
  • データ完全性を強力に保証
  1. トークン化統合:
  • 暗号資産やトークンとの連携を標準サポート
  • 新しい経済モデルやインセンティブ設計が可能
  • 仲介者なしで価値移転を実現
  1. コンポーザビリティ:
  • 異なるチェーンアプリケーション同士がシームレスに連携
  • 既存プロトコルを活用して新たなアプリケーションを構築
  • 「マネーレゴ」的なエコシステムを形成

ただし、チェーンアプリケーションはパフォーマンス面の課題やユーザー体験の難しさ、開発の複雑さといった問題も抱えています。レイヤー2スケーリングやクロスチェーン技術の進化により、これらの課題は徐々に解消されつつあります。

将来展望:チェーンアプリケーションの未来

チェーンアプリケーションの今後は多様な方向性が見込まれます。

技術面ではスケーラビリティと相互運用性が焦点となります。Ethereum 2.0、Polkadot、Cosmosなどのインフラが成熟することで、より高いトランザクション処理能力とクロスチェーンでの資産・データ流通が実現します。

応用分野では、分散型金融(DeFi)がさらに発展し、複雑な金融商品やサービスが登場する一方で、ゲームやソーシャルメディア、ID管理など非金融領域にも革新的なアプリケーションが広がります。

ユーザー体験の向上も重要なトレンドです。複雑な操作の抽象化やウォレットUIの改善、ソーシャルリカバリーなどの導入により、チェーンアプリケーションはより直感的かつ使いやすくなり、一般ユーザーの参入障壁が下がります。

規制環境の明確化も、今後の発展に大きな影響を与えます。各国の規制フレームワーク整備によって、コンプライアンスコストと同時に、より高い確実性や機関投資家の参加が期待されます。

メタバースの拡大に伴い、チェーンアプリケーションはバーチャル空間における資産・ID・経済システムの中核となり、業界全体に新たな成長機会をもたらします。

ブロックチェーン技術の本質的な展開として、チェーンアプリケーションは業界全体を技術革新から大規模な実用化へと推進し続けます。

ブロックチェーンアプリケーションは、社会の信頼メカニズムを技術で変革する存在です。ブロックチェーンインフラ上に直接アプリケーションを構築することで、分散性・透明性・不変性を実現し、仲介者不要の新しいユーザー体験を提供します。現状ではスケーラビリティやユーザー体験に課題が残るものの、基盤技術の進化により、チェーンアプリケーションは多様な産業の運用モデルを再構築し、よりオープンで公正なデジタル経済システムの基盤となる可能性を持ちます。チェーンアプリケーションの発展は、単なる技術進化だけでなく、データ主権やバリューインターネット、トラストレスシステムの探求でもあります。

シンプルな“いいね”が大きな力になります

共有

関連用語集
エポック
Web3では、「cycle」とは、ブロックチェーンプロトコルやアプリケーション内で、一定の時間やブロック間隔ごとに定期的に発生するプロセスや期間を指します。代表的な例として、Bitcoinの半減期、Ethereumのコンセンサスラウンド、トークンのベスティングスケジュール、Layer 2の出金チャレンジ期間、ファンディングレートやイールドの決済、オラクルのアップデート、ガバナンス投票期間などが挙げられます。これらのサイクルは、持続時間や発動条件、柔軟性が各システムによって異なります。サイクルの仕組みを理解することで、流動性の管理やアクションのタイミング最適化、リスク境界の把握に役立ちます。
非巡回型有向グラフ
有向非巡回グラフ(DAG)は、オブジェクトとそれらの方向性を持つ関係を、循環のない前方のみの構造で整理するネットワークです。このデータ構造は、トランザクションの依存関係やワークフローのプロセス、バージョン履歴の表現などに幅広く活用されています。暗号ネットワークでは、DAGによりトランザクションの並列処理やコンセンサス情報の共有が可能となり、スループットや承認効率の向上につながります。また、DAGはイベント間の順序や因果関係を明確に示すため、ブロックチェーン運用の透明性と信頼性を高める上でも重要な役割を果たします。
TRONの定義
Positron(シンボル:TRON)は、初期の暗号資産であり、パブリックブロックチェーンのトークン「Tron/TRX」とは異なる資産です。Positronはコインとして分類され、独立したブロックチェーンのネイティブ資産です。ただし、Positronに関する公開情報は非常に限られており、過去の記録から長期間プロジェクトが活動停止となっていることが確認されています。直近の価格データや取引ペアはほとんど取得できません。その名称やコードは「Tron/TRX」と混同されやすいため、投資家は意思決定前に対象資産と情報源を十分に確認する必要があります。Positronに関する最後の取得可能なデータは2016年まで遡るため、流動性や時価総額の評価は困難です。Positronの取引や保管を行う際は、プラットフォームの規則とウォレットのセキュリティに関するベストプラクティスを厳守してください。
Nonceとは
Nonceは「一度だけ使用される数値」と定義され、特定の操作が一度限り、または順序通りに実行されることを保証します。ブロックチェーンや暗号技術の分野では、Nonceは主に以下の3つの用途で使用されます。トランザクションNonceは、アカウントの取引が順番通りに処理され、再実行されないことを担保します。マイニングNonceは、所定の難易度を満たすハッシュ値を探索する際に用いられます。署名やログインNonceは、リプレイ攻撃によるメッセージの再利用を防止します。オンチェーン取引の実施時、マイニングプロセスの監視時、またウォレットを利用してWebサイトにログインする際など、Nonceの概念に触れる機会があります。
分散型
分散化とは、意思決定や管理権限を複数の参加者に分散して設計されたシステムを指します。これは、ブロックチェーン技術やデジタル資産、コミュニティガバナンス領域で広く採用されています。多くのネットワークノード間で合意形成を行うことで、単一の権限に依存せずシステムが自律的に運用されるため、セキュリティの向上、検閲耐性、そしてオープン性が実現されます。暗号資産分野では、BitcoinやEthereumのグローバルノード協調、分散型取引所、非カストディアルウォレット、トークン保有者によるプロトコル規則の投票決定をはじめとするコミュニティガバナンスモデルが、分散化の具体例として挙げられます。

関連記事

ビザンチン将軍問題とは
初級編

ビザンチン将軍問題とは

ビザンチン将軍問題は、分散コンセンサス問題の状況説明です。
2022-11-21 09:06:51
ブロックチェーンについて知っておくべきことすべて
初級編

ブロックチェーンについて知っておくべきことすべて

ブロックチェーンとは何か、その有用性、レイヤーとロールアップの背後にある意味、ブロックチェーンの比較、さまざまな暗号エコシステムがどのように構築されているか?
2022-11-21 09:47:18
ステーブルコインとは何ですか?
初級編

ステーブルコインとは何ですか?

ステーブルコインは安定した価格の暗号通貨であり、現実の世界では法定通貨に固定されることがよくあります。 たとえば、現在最も一般的に使用されているステーブルコインであるUSDTを例にとると、USDTは米ドルに固定されており、1USDT = 1USDです。
2022-11-21 09:43:19